> Commit 47f9c2796891 ("KEYS: trusted: Create trusted keys subsystem")
> renamed trusted.h to trusted_tpm.h in include/keys/, and moved trusted.c
> to trusted-keys/trusted_tpm1.c in security/keys/.
>
> Since then, ./scripts/get_maintainer.pl --self-test complains:
>
>   warning: no file matches F: security/keys/trusted.c
>   warning: no file matches F: include/keys/trusted.h
>
> Rectify the KEYS-TRUSTED entry in MAINTAINERS now and ensure that all
> files in security/keys/ are identified as part of KEYS-TRUSTED.
>

I guess you meant here security/keys/trusted-keys/ instead of security/keys/.
